Joel Obi Returns To Inter Milan Europa League Squad
Published: March 19, 2015
Joel Obi could make his sixth appearance in the Europa League, having made the provisional roster for the visit of Wolfsburg on Thursday evening.
The Nigeria international sat out the 3 - 1 loss to the German opponents last week after failing to recover from injury.
Obi took part in the The Nerazzurri final training session before the meeting at the San Siro, and the good news for club and player is that he did not suffer a relapse.
The attacking midfielder has not dressed in an official game for Inter Milan since the 1 - 0 loss to Torino on January 25.
He was not named in the Super Eagles squad list for their upcoming friendlies with Uganda and South Africa at the end of this month.
